Data
| Year | % of population (aged 16+) | YoY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2023 | 55.1 | +0.6pp |
| 2022 | 54.5 | +0.5pp |
| 2021 | 54.0 | +0.1pp |
| 2020 | 53.9 | +0.1pp |
| 2019 | 53.8 | -0.1pp |
| 2018 | 53.9 | +3.5pp |
| 2017 | 50.4 | n/a |
About this Dataset
Albania recorded 55.1 % of population (aged 16+) in 2023. The most recent year-on-year change was +0.6pp. The historical series (2010–2023) shows a peak of 55.1 in 2023 and a trough of 50.4 in 2017.
Data sourced from Eurostat via SDMX REST API. Values use harmonised methodology ensuring cross-country comparability within the European statistical framework.
